SOLIDWORKS Simulation - Parametric Optimization | Constraint = Mass | Goal = Minimum Mass
You can create a Design Study to perform an optimization or evaluate specific scenarios of your design. The Design Study offers a uniform workflow for the Optimization and Evaluation studies.
You can work on a number of problems by using a design study.
You can:
* Define multiple variables using any simulation parameter, or driving global variable.
* Define multiple constraints using sensors.
* Define multiple goals using sensors.
* Analyze models without simulation results. For example, you can minimize the mass of an assembly with the variables, density and model dimensions, and with the constraint, volume.
* Evaluate design choices by defining a parameter that sets bodies to use different materials as a variable.
